CMS Business School, Jain University is a private B-school in Bangalore approved by UGC. In order to secure admission, you need to appear for entrance tests such as CAT, XAT, MAT, CMAT, ATMA, and GMAT.
As per the official website of the institute, some of the major recruiters at the institute are Flipkart, 99acres, DHL, MedPlus, TCS, IBM, ITC, etc. You can read the Reviews by the alumni of the Institute on FB, or the Alumni section on the official website and other social media networks to get a clear idea of the placements. The B.Tech. program in Aerospace engineering in Jain University offered by IIAEM (International Institute for Aerospace Engineering and Management) B.Tech. (Aerospace Engineering) Colleges in Bangalore, India is one of a kind mainly because there are only a few institutions in India which offers this course.
The course curriculum is designed based on the latest industry standards which will help the students get a sound knowledge on Aeronautics and space technology. A special feature of the program is the Flight Lab Course arranged at IIT (Kanpur) as part of the B.Tech. program.
The duration of the course is 4 years which consists of 8 semesters and the selection criteria is based on merit in the qualifying entrance exam. Another added benefit is that, the students will get an opportunity to carry out projects with the top most and prestigious organisations.
After completing the course, the aerospace engineering graduates will have a wide variety of careers to choose from, including positions in
Research
Design &development
Marketing
Field service
Software development
Teaching

pros
You can overwhelmingly say I'm from Aerospace branch
If you have lot of money you can spend on building some quadcopter and RC flights
Cons
High tution fee for Aerospace branch ,hostel fee (but it's best hostel in Karnataka)
Around 97.5% of people join Aerospace just because of its name there you not gonna learn anything
Only 1 maybe 2 companies visit for campus recruitment and only 1 or 2 may get selected
You will endup doing some testing IT job or low level management job or some BPO job(which is happening right now)

The eligibility to apply goes as- the minimum qualification required to apply is a pass in tha 12th standard in science from PUC/ ISC/ CBSE or equivalent board with physics, chemistry and biology as core subjects.
